
MySQL,作为一款流行的开源关系型数据库管理系统,广泛应用于各类业务场景
然而,在正式下载和安装MySQL之前,确保系统环境已准备好并安装了一些必要的组件,是至关重要的
本文将详细介绍在下载MySQL之前,您应该考虑下载和安装的几个关键组件
一、操作系统兼容性检查 首先,您需要确认您的操作系统与MySQL的版本兼容性
MySQL支持多种操作系统,包括Windows、Linux、macOS等
访问MySQL官方网站,查看支持的操作系统版本,并确保您的系统满足最低要求
这是下载和安装MySQL前的第一步,也是确保后续流程顺利进行的基础
二、下载合适的MySQL版本 在确认了操作系统兼容性后,接下来是选择并下载合适的MySQL版本
MySQL提供社区版和企业版,根据您的需求选择合适的版本
社区版免费且功能强大,适合大多数用户;企业版则提供更多高级特性和技术支持,适合对数据库有更高要求的商业用户
三、安装Java运行环境(如需) 某些MySQL工具和附加组件可能需要Java运行环境(JRE)或Java开发工具包(JDK)
如果您计划使用这些工具,如MySQL Workbench(一种流行的MySQL数据库设计和管理工具),则需要先安装适当版本的Java
请访问Oracle官方网站下载并安装最新版的Java
四、安装Web服务器(如需) 如果您的应用场景涉及到Web开发,那么在安装MySQL之前,您可能还需要一个Web服务器
Apache、Nginx等是流行的Web服务器选择,它们能够与MySQL紧密集成,提供动态网站和Web应用程序所需的后端支持
根据您的开发环境和需求,选择合适的Web服务器并进行安装配置
五、准备数据库管理工具 虽然MySQL自带了命令行客户端,但对于非专业用户来说,图形化的数据库管理工具往往更加友好和直观
MySQL Workbench、phpMyAdmin、Navicat for MySQL等都是受欢迎的数据库管理工具,它们提供了丰富的功能,如数据建模、SQL编辑、数据导入导出等
在下载MySQL之前,您可以考虑先下载并试用这些工具,以便在数据库安装完成后能够立即进行高效的管理
六、安装必要的库和依赖项 在某些情况下,安装MySQL可能还需要一些额外的库和依赖项
例如,在Linux系统上,您可能需要安装一些开发库和工具包,以确保MySQL能够顺利编译和运行
这些依赖项通常可以通过系统的包管理器(如apt、yum等)来安装
请查阅MySQL的官方文档,了解您的系统可能需要哪些额外的库和依赖项,并按照指导进行安装
七、考虑备份和恢复工具 数据的安全性是至关重要的,因此在下载MySQL之前,考虑数据备份和恢复的策略也是明智之举
虽然MySQL提供了基本的备份和恢复命令,但专业的备份工具如Percona XtraBackup等能够提供更强大、更灵活的数据保护方案
根据您的业务需求和数据量大小,选择合适的备份工具并提前做好准备
八、网络安全配置 在安装MySQL之前,还需要考虑数据库服务器的网络安全配置
确保您的防火墙设置允许必要的端口通信,同时限制不必要的访问
此外,了解并配置MySQL的访问控制列表(ACL),以限制对数据库的远程访问和权限
结语 下载和安装MySQL是一个相对简单的过程,但在开始之前做好充分的准备是至关重要的
通过检查操作系统兼容性、选择合适的MySQL版本、安装必要的Java环境和Web服务器、准备数据库管理工具、安装必要的库和依赖项、考虑备份和恢复工具以及配置网络安全,您可以确保MySQL的安装过程顺利且符合您的业务需求
这些步骤虽然可能增加了一些前期工作,但它们将为您后续的数据库管理和应用开发工作奠定坚实的基础
ASP技术实现MySQL数据读取指南
MySQL下载前的必备准备:这些软件你必须先下载!
MySQL主从架构,主库宕机应对策略
MySQL UNION与GROUP BY高效查询技巧
树莓派安装MySQL教程
MySQL中INT类型索引优化指南
MySQL授权执行权限指南
ASP技术实现MySQL数据读取指南
MySQL主从架构,主库宕机应对策略
MySQL UNION与GROUP BY高效查询技巧
树莓派安装MySQL教程
MySQL中INT类型索引优化指南
MySQL授权执行权限指南
MySQL可重复读隔离级别:揭秘快照机制的高效奥秘
MySQL排序分页技巧:LIMIT与ORDER BY
MySQL多SELECT查询技巧,高效数据检索
Python 3.2轻松连接MySQL数据库教程这个标题简洁明了,直接点明了文章的核心内容,即
MySQL集操作技巧大揭秘
大学生必看:MySQL卸载教程,轻松搞定!